This esteemed law firm is seeking a Pre-Suit Attorney to spearhead personal injury claims and play a pivotal role in negotiating settlements. Must be a dedicated legal professional with a background in managing a substantial personal injury caseload. The ideal candidate will have at least 2 years of relevant experience, excellent organizational skills, and a commitment to client communication and empathy.
In this role, the Pre-Suit Attorney will be responsible for gathering essential documents, evidence, and information related to personal injury claims, ultimately negotiating settlement offers. Collaborating closely with a dedicated team, you will help prepare demand letters and engage in negotiation with insurance providers. Efficiently managing a full caseload, overseeing a dedicated legal assistant, and maintaining regular client communication are vital aspects of this role. You will also be responsible for opening new files, making initial client contact, and continuing ongoing client engagement. Thoroughly investigating each case, verifying insurance coverage, and managing the client's medical care will be among your primary duties. Your role will involve scheduling medical appointments, reviewing medical records, and organizing case files for submission to demand writers.
The successful candidate must be an active member of the Florida Bar Association in good standing. Strong organizational and time management skills are essential, as you will be handling multiple tasks simultaneously. Exceptional verbal and written communication skills are crucial, as is the ability to interact empathetically with clients during their time of need. Bilingual skills are a plus.
